在当今信息技术迅猛发展的时代,虚拟化技术已成为企业和个人用户管理服务器资源的首选解决方案。其中,虚拟服务器的IP地址设置是一个重要而又复杂的主题。虚拟服务器的IP地址不是局域网网段的IP这一现象,意味着虚拟服务器通常配置在一个公共IP地址范围内,与内网的局域网IP地址(如192.168.0.0/24或10.0.0.0/8)明显不同。那么,这种现象背后隐藏着哪些重要的技术和实践理念呢?
1. 理解IP地址的基本概念
在深入分析之前,首先需要了解IP地址的基础概念。IP地址是网络上每个设备的唯一标识符,分为IPv4和IPv6两种主流协议。其中,IPv4地址通常由四组数字组成,每组范围在0到255之间,如192.168.1.1。
IP地址可分为两大类:局域网和广域网。局域网(LAN)IP地址使用的是私有地址段,这些地址在公共互联网中不可路由,因此不能直接被外部网络访问。例如,常见的私有IP地址段包括:
- 10.0.0.0到10.255.255.255
- 172.16.0.0到172.31.255.255
- 192.168.0.0到192.168.255.255
而虚拟服务器的公共IP地址通常被分配在不同于局域网的范围,如203.0.113.0/24,即在全球范围内唯一可识别并允许访问。
2. 虚拟服务器的架构
虚拟服务器是通过虚拟化技术构建的逻辑服务器。它在物理服务器上通过虚拟机监控程序(Hypervisor)运行,使得多个虚拟服务器能够共享同一台物理设备的硬件资源。这种架构不但提高了资源的利用率,更大大简化了服务器的管理。但为何虚拟服务器通常无需使用局域网IP地址呢?这主要与访问需求和安全策略相关。
2.1 访问需求
虚拟服务器的主要用途之一是支持公共网站、应用程序以及其他服务,通常要求具备公网访问能力。因此,它们一般会分配一个公共IP地址,从而可以被互联网用户直接访问。而局域网IP地址由于防火墙、路由器等网络设备的限制,无法被全球互联网直接访问。
2.2 安全性考量
在很多企业环境中,局域网IP地址用于内部服务的部署,以增强安全性。因为将虚拟服务器置于公共IP地址范围内,使得它们能够接收来自互联网上的请求,同时还必须配置防火墙、访问控制列表等安全措施,以防止外部不必要的攻击和入侵。
3. 如何配置虚拟服务器的IP地址
虚拟服务器的IP地址配置过程通常涉及多个步骤。根据不同的虚拟化平台(如VMware、KVM、Hyper-V等),具体操作可能会有所不同。但通常可遵循以下基本流程:
选择虚拟化提供商:首先,选择支持虚拟服务器的云或本地虚拟化解决方案。常见的如Amazon AWS、Microsoft Azure等。
创建虚拟服务器:在虚拟化平台上创建新的虚拟机实例,并为其指定操作系统、CPU、内存和存储等参数。
分配IP地址:在创建虚拟服务器时,选择IP地址管理(IPAM)选项,添加公共IP地址。根据虚拟化平台的不同,这一步可以是在控制面板中完成。
配置网络:确保虚拟服务器的网络适配器设置为桥接模式或NAT模式,以便与公共网络进行通信。
验证配置:最后,通过ping命令或其他网络工具验证虚拟服务器的IP地址可被外部网络访问。
4. 解决IP地址冲突问题
在配置虚拟服务器时,除了确保其公网IP地址的唯一性外,还需要特别关注可能出现的IP地址冲突问题。为避免这种情况,可以采取以下措施:
监控IP地址使用情况:通过IP地址管理工具监控合法的IP地址分配情况,及时发现异常。
实施严格的分配政策:确保每个新的虚拟服务器在添加到网络中时都要进行IP地址的审核。
使用DHCP:考虑在局域网内部署DHCP(动态主机配置协议),以自动分配私有IP地址,从而简化管理并降低冲突风险。
5. 优化和调整虚拟服务器配置
由于企业的业务需求可能会随着时间而改变,因此有时需要对虚拟服务器进行优化和调整,以确保其始终发挥最佳性能。例如:
负载均衡:将流量分配到多台虚拟服务器,以防止单一节点过载。
灵活的资源分配:根据实时需求调整虚拟服务器的CPU和内存资源,最大化其性能表现。
安全更新及补丁管理:定期检查和安装安全更新,以防止虚拟服务器受到网络攻击。
虚拟服务器IP地址不是局域网网段的IP这一特征,隐含着网络设计与管理中的多重考量。通过合适的配置和管理策略,企业和个人用户可以充分利用虚拟服务器,提高工作效率,保证网络安全与稳定。